Kerala House Family Restaurant
Don't expect much in the way of décor (think formica), but do expect one mean fish-curry masala. The fish pollichathu (baked in banana leaf), with ginger, vegetables and spices, is also top-notch.

Indian Coffee House
This branch of the Indian Coffee House chain serves its yummy coffee and snacks in a unique, four-storey, spiralling tower lined inside by bench tables. Equal parts funhouse and Indian diner, it’s a must-see.

Kalavara Family Restaurant
A bustling favourite of Trivandrum’s middle class, this place does commendable lunchtime biryanis (Rs40 to Rs80) and a range of Keralan fish dishes. Our money’s on the fish molee (fish pieces in coconut sauce, Rs90).
